The Evolution of Monday Night Football
Monday Night Football has been a cornerstone of NFL broadcasting since its inception in 1970. Initially broadcast on ABC, the series has seen numerous network changes, with ESPN eventually becoming its primary home in 2006. This shift not only expanded the league’s reach but also allowed for more in-depth analysis and coverage. Over the years, Monday Night Football has become synonymous with thrilling matchups, memorable moments, and the evolution of the sport.
